How sure are we that the main lead isn't some sample loop that both producers happened to stumble across?

(I wouldn't be asking this question if elex didn't have the amount of quality releases they have. I just highly doubt that an able producer would copy a track, and so blatantly at that (although I know it's probably happened before). The lead sounds exactly the same, which makes me think that it was either a loop or a preset patch. If it was a preset, elex HAD to have heard the track and copy the lead line for it to be so similar. With elex having as many quality releases as they do, I would be surprised if this was the case. The only other option left would be a sample loop that both minesweepa & elex stumbled across and happened to use in their songs. I'm certainly not implying anything as crazier things have happened, but I would not be surprised if this was a coincidence.)

Check out Point Blank's tutorials on mastering. They give you good insight on the steps you need to take to get better at mastering. There are definitely no tutorials out there that will turn you into a good mastering engineer overnight; I could be MUCH better at it, but I am a lot better than I was the first time I tried. The Point Blank tutorials give great recommendations on plugins to use as well. I didn't know a thing about meters/metering until I watched a few of their vids.
